Abstract

The utility model relates to a novel remote control device of an electronic toilet. The remote control device is particularly provided with a pop-up key system, and a panel with function keys is popped up through track springs, so that the concept of accommodating more keys in a limited space is realized; a buffer device is also arranged on the pop-up key system to control the stability of the pop-up key panel; meanwhile, friction ribs are arranged in tracks, and surface friction between the tracks and pop-up key boxes is changed into linear friction, so that the service life of equipment is prolonged greatly. Common keys are arranged at the top of the remote control device, so that operations of a user are facilitated; the size of a liquid crystal display is enlarged, so that reading of the user is facilitated; and the liquid crystal display is anti-vibration and waterproof, so that the safety and the stability of the remote control device are further improved.

Description

A kind of remote controller of novel electron toilet seat
Technical field
The utility model belongs to the remote controller of sanitary apparatus, particularly a kind of remote controller of novel electron toilet seat.
Background technology
Along with the further raising of scientific and technological progress and living standard, people pursue the quality of life of high-quality more, and particularly the theory of washing is more and more universal after an action of the bowels, thereby have also driven the selling market of the electronic toilet.What consumer directly used is the remote controller of the electronic toilet, and therefore consumer requires also more and more higher to its performance and using method etc.But still there are some shortcomings in the remote controller of the electronic toilet in the market.
First, the stock size remote controller of the electronic toilet product of selling in the market all only has more than ten button conventionally, can not meet the demand for control of multifunction electronic toilet seat, causes puzzlement even worried to user.
Secondly, in order to reach multi-functional control effect, research staff adopts the size of utilizing the form control remote controller of Macintosh on effective interface, but Macintosh is difficult to memory, thereby often produce, memory is obscured and the operation that makes the mistake, cause trouble to user, it is more painstaking that particularly the elderly uses this kind of Macintosh remote controller, and this kind of Macintosh remote controller do not meet hommization very much.
Finally, in order to realize more function in controlling remote controller size, technical staff designs the remote controller that can eject additional key panel, but the existing remote controller that ejects button exists the unsettled shortcoming of ejecting structure, and when ejecting structure ejects mostly and the contact friction that produces of shell be face friction, its friction produces harmful effect to the life-span of remote controller greatly.
Therefore, on the current remote controller outward appearance of the electronic toilet and the above-mentioned shortcoming certain degree of structure, have influence on its marketing and people's ease of use and quality of life.

Embodiment
The utility model is a kind of remote controller of novel electron toilet seat, thereby this remote controller is realized greater functionality for the more buttons of size setting limited, special design goes out to eject press-key structure, more buttons are arranged on and are ejected on key panel, this multifunction electronic of use toilet seat that people just can be convenient like this.
As shown in Figure 1, it is the schematic appearance of the remote controller of this electronic toilet, can see that by Fig. 1 ejection key panel 1 is arranged on the inside of this remote controller upper shell 15 and remote controller lower house 10, top at remote controller upper shell 15, ejection key panel 1 and this remote controller is all provided with button 14, and the same surface at remote controller upper shell 15 is provided with LCDs 5.
As shown in Figure 2, be the ejecting structure schematic diagram of the remote controller of this electronic toilet, ejection key system of the present utility model comprises: left track 9, right track 3, spring 11, ejecting structure and ejection switch 6; Described ejecting structure comprises left ejection key box 12, right ejection key box 2 and ejects key panel 1; Described buffer structure comprises buffering tooth bar 8 and buffer 7.Right side, middle part on remote controller lower house 10 is provided with right track 3, left side, middle part on remote controller lower house 10 is provided with left track 9, be provided with at least one friction rib 13 on the surface of left track 9 and right track 3, described friction rib 13 is semicircle cylindricalitys, length is identical with track length, be respectively arranged with spring gim peg 16 at the top of left track 9 and right track 3 equally, on described spring gim peg 16, connect spring 11 is set, described right ejection key box 2, described left ejection key box 12 and described ejection key panel 1 are integral structures, right ejection key box 2 and left ejection key box 12 mutually fasten and arrange with right track 3 and left track 9 respectively, friction rib 13 respectively with the box top contact of right ejection key box 2 and left ejection key box 12, described spring 11 is just connected at the top of face 1 with ejection button with left ejection key box 12 through right ejection key box 2 respectively, be provided with and eject switch 6 in the bottom center of remote controller lower house 10, described ejection switch 6 is flexibly connected mutually with left track 9, in the time that left ejection key box 12 slides mutually with left track 9, drive and eject switch 6 and the mutual active connection place motion of left track 9, thereby drive the movable latch motion of ejecting switch 6, make lock-out state in the time ejecting key panel 1 in opening and closing state, the state that guarantees ejection key panel 1 is fixed.Be provided with buffering tooth bar 8 in the left side of remote controller lower house 10, be provided with buffer 7 in the left side of left ejection key box 12, described buffer 7 is intermeshing with described buffering tooth bar 8.Fig. 2 is known in conjunction with Fig. 1, button 14 is arranged on top, ejection key panel 1 and the remote controller upper shell 15 of this remote controller, this LCDs 5 is arranged on remote controller upper shell 15 equally, occupy the only about half of position of remote controller upper shell 15, compare existing remote controller, its size is obviously larger, is arranged with transparent liquid crystal Shock-proof sleeve 4 on the surface of this LCDs 5, same on this LCDs 5 and below be provided with separator (diagram is demonstration).
In the time that ejection key panel 1 is pressed into a certain degree along the opposite direction of ejection direction, will be ejected switch 6 locks, in the time pressing again ejection key panel 1, ejecting switch 6 opens, make whole ejection key system rely on the elastic force of spring 11 to eject, in the process ejecting, buffer 7 moves along ejection direction utilization buffering tooth bar 8, control ejection speed, guarantee the stability of ejection process, in the process ejecting and regain, friction rib 13 rubs with the box top of left ejection key box 12 and right ejection key box 2 respectively, it is line friction that this friction structure has improved traditional face friction, improve the durability of equipment.
As shown in Figure 3, be that the ejection of the remote controller of a kind of novel electron toilet seat of the utility model coordinates schematic diagram by bond orbital, right ejection key box 2 engages mutually setting with right track 3, and same left ejection key box 12 engages setting mutually with left track 9.
As shown in Figure 4, it is the internal control system of the remote controller of a kind of novel electron toilet seat of the utility model, in this remote controller, be provided with control circuit 17, described control circuit 17 includes interconnective key induced module 18 and button Executive Module 19, key induced module 18 is connected with button 14, button Executive Module 19 is connected by wireless signal with the control centre 20 of the electronic toilet, in the time that user presses the function button 14 of this remote controller, key induced module 18 senses instruction, and instruction is passed to button Executive Module 19, button Executive Module 19 can pass to instruction by wireless signal the control centre 20 of the electronic toilet, thereby control the electronic toilet and make corresponding action, the person of being used in conjunction with.
